[0016]The present invention provides a method for capturing, measuring and analyzing the motion of humans, animals, and mechanical devices in real-time. Briefly described, the present invention uses cameras to capture the movement of a subject. In one embodiment, markers are placed on the subject, while in another embodiment markers are not used. Images captured by the cameras are compared to a threshold image to identify collections of hot pixels or globs. The globs are compared to expected characteristics of the markers or the subject and are tracked between frames. Glob information is used to determine the location of the markers or subject in each frame.

The Motion Capture Environment

[0017]The system uses a number of high-speed cameras to capture information about the locations of the markers associated with the subject (or the location of the subject in a markerless embodiment) as the subject moves. Abstract

A system and method for capturing, measuring and analyzing motion in real-time is provided which operates with or without markers. A threshold image is based on a background image and is created to minimize noise during the motion capture. A captured image is compared to the threshold image to identify collections of hot pixels or globs. The globs are compared to expected characteristics of the markers or the subject and are tracked between frames. Glob information is used to determine the location of the markers or subject in each frame.
